A complete change of plans means that the 2.3 Duratec engine which I bought to put in my ARP4 will now not happen. I have put it here just in case anyone is contemplating an engine upgrade.
This engine is probably unique in that it has been built up from a brand new 2.3 Duratec block and head, using mainly Cosworth parts, but has stood unused for the past 16 - 17 years.
It was totally refreshed in 2020 just before I bought it, and there is a comprehensive account of what was done at the time.
This engine should produce around 260bhp and be very torquey, (which is why I bought it), is fitted with Cosworth roller barrel throttle bodies, dry sump, alternator, starter, flywheel and clutch, but will need an engine wiring loom as well as dry sump tank and manifold etc. I will include a slightly used Omex 710 ECU, already mapped for the Cosworth 260bhp engine, as supplied in the Caterham CSR 260, which means it will run from the word go and then only require minor tweaks to the map.
